Pumping Cadence

How Often Logan Square Homes Need It

We keep it simple. A standard 1,000-gallon tank in Logan Square serving an average household requires service every three to five years, though learning how often to pump a tank depends on usage intensity. Most homes utilize systems sized from roughly 1,000 to 1,500 gallons, which our crew maintains while following standards set by the wastewater technician certification body. Holding tanks fill faster and demand a much tighter schedule for every visit. Call (312) 362-7569 today.

A larger household

Larger families generate heavier waste loads, which typically shaves a year or two off the standard pumping interval.

A garbage disposal

A garbage disposal speeds solids in, so those households pump more often.

Rentals & guests

Short term rentals drive unpredictable flow so we set a conservative pumping schedule and adjust as needed.

We measure accurately. When scum sits within 6 inches of the outlet, or sludge builds to within 10 to 12 inches of it, your system requires sludge and scum removal to maintain performance. If that capacity is not reached, our crew will simply note the levels and suggest a future return date instead of forcing a premature pump-out. Call (312) 362-7569 for service.

Aerobic (ATU)

Aerated units need extra care. The air pump, treatment chamber, and often multiple compartments require thorough inspection and cleaning, adding 30-50% more time than a standard tank pump-out.
